Output dd778947558f697f63274ab24e015604baf04debdf4b6476847d8466393a89cc:0

value
14925120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4624c0b8e82500282139a3ae9a9d88461b9bbbe OP_EQUALVERIFY OP_CHECKSIG
address
1JuPCQ4cBUwkTWDxXZdDAaBVZj7zoB4xo7
transaction
dd778947558f697f63274ab24e015604baf04debdf4b6476847d8466393a89cc
spent
true